Many names come up, but the character in the film is said to be particularly inspired by a real person, Maulana Muhammad Khan Shirani.
Maulana Muhammad Khan Shirani was a Pakistani Islamic scholar and political leader, whose name has often been associated with radical ideology. He belonged to the party Jamiat Ulema-e-Islam (JUI) and was considered a political figure in the Afghanistan-Pakistan region. After being expelled from the party in 2020, he formed his own party, JUI-Shirani. Last year, Shirani got into the limelight for his personal life after getting married for the second time at the age of 92.

According to some reports, Shirani Ahmed’s character is largely inspired by Akbar Bugti. He was a leader who initially played a powerful role in the system, but later became a prominent figure in Balochistan’s struggle for independence, control over resources and rights. His assassination during the regime of Pervez Musharraf made him a symbol of protest and rebellion. Although the film portrays the character in a fictional way, it is rooted in real history and a true incident.
